The Strain of Linguistic Prejudice: A Case of Wrongful Prosecution
This chapter explores the emotional turmoil of a woman prosecuted for her speech patterns, detailing the stress of her legal battle. It also highlights significant issues surrounding freedom of expression, linguistic rights, and racial prejudice as the case was ultimately dropped by the Crown Prosecution Service.
